WebExpertise in IP level/Full chip level/Block level Design Verification with System Verilog and UVM with 8 yrs of experience. Specialties: RTL Design, Debug, Verification, System Verilog, Functional ... WebA tutorial on Formal Verification from the lens of a Functional Verification (SystemVerilog/UVM) expert. This article explains what Formal Verification is, common terminology used in Formal, such as, Formal Core and Cone of Influence. It also explains when Formal Verification should be used and how to become an expert in it.
SVA in a UVM Class-based Environment - Verification …
WebUV. ral modelを使用する場合、writeとread操作が使われますが、今日は~~. まずtask write&readについてお話しします. virtual task write (output uvm_status_e status, input uvm_reg_data_t value, input uvm_path_e path = UVM_DEFAULT_PATH, input uvm_reg_map map = null, input uvm_sequence_base parent = null, input int ... WebSystemVerilog Macros. Preview. Proper usage of macros makes life a lot easier. If you are unfamiliar with them and their assortment of symbols `, `", `\`" then macro rich code may seem a little confusing, initimidating even. The examples in here will demystify what these symbols mean and how to use them. We will also explore some macros from ... black round flush mount ceiling light
European Recruitment sta assumendo Senior Digital Design …
Web5 gen 2024 · * SVA Handbook 4th Edition, 2016 ISBN 978-1518681448 * A Pragmatic Approach to VMM Adoption 2006 ISBN 0-9705394-9-5 * Using PSL/SUGAR for Formal and Dynamic Verification 2nd Edition, 2004, ISBN 0-9705394-6-0 Web30 ott 2024 · sv1800'2024 16.13.1 Multiclocked sequences. Multiclocked sequences are built by concatenating singly clocked subsequences using the single-delay concatenation operator ##1 or the zero-delay concatenation operator ##0. The single delay indicated by ##1 is understood to be from the end point of the first sequence, which occurs at a tick of … Web24 mar 2024 · UVM consists of a defined methodology in terms of architecting testbenches and test cases, and also comes with a library of classes that helps in building efficient constrained random testbenches easily. Some of the advantages are listed below: Modularity and Reusability: The methodology is designed as modular components … black round folding tables